imp is a valid English word

Verb Present simple 3sg Present participle Past simple Past participle
imp imps imping imped imped
    (obsolete) To engraft or plant (a plant or part of one, a sapling, etc.).
    (figuratively archaic) To graft or implant (something other than a plant); to fix or set (something) in.
    (falconry veterinary medicine) To engraft (a feather) on to a broken feather in a bird's wing or tail to repair it; to engraft (feathers) on to a bird, or a bird's wing or tail.


Singular Plural
imp imps
    (chiefly fiction and mythology) A small, mischievous sprite or a malevolent supernatural creature, somewhat comparable to a demon but smaller and less powerful, formerly regarded as the child of the devil or a demon (see sense 3.2). (from 16th c.)
    (by extension)


